Mobile Application Developer II
Company: American Outdoor Brands
Location: Columbia
Posted on: August 8, 2022
|
|
Job Description:
VISION:To be the leading provider of quality products for the
shooting, hunting, and rugged outdoor enthusiast. MISSION:To
leverage our employees' capabilities and experience to design,
product, and market high quality, innovative firearms, accessories,
and outdoor products that meet the needs and desires of our
consumer and professional customers while delivering a healthy
financial performance. Benefits include competitive medical,
dental, vision, and life insurance coverage for employee and
qualifying dependents as well as 401(k) with company match, onsite
fitness center, Profit Sharing plan, Employee Stock Purchase Plan,
product discounts, and generous paid time off.Position
Overview:American Outdoor Brands was forged in innovation and the
desire to produce products that support the everyday shooter,
hunter, defender, and outdoorsman. AOB is coveted for its leading
innovative product development capabilities and processes. The App
Developer plays an important role in new product development, as
well as creating additional value for the marketing and sales
functions. The App Developer supports New Product Development by
completing the design, development, and release of product related
software and applications for a variety of different user
interfaces. Additional responsibilities include developing
documentation, testing, and production designs for user interfaces,
as well as providing collaborative and pro-active support to
product development, sales, and marketing. The successful candidate
will have excellent communication skills, self-motivation, and
experience with hunting, shooting, and outdoor
accessories.Essential Duties and Responsibilities:--- Proficiencies
in completing daily tasks, and broader long-term projects,
involving:o Web, Desktop, and Mobile (iOS & Android) development---
Collaborate and work closely with the Product Engineers, Product
Designers, and Electrical Engineers to develop web, desktop, and
mobile applications (iOS & Android) to support new product launches
as well as existing in-line product refreshes and expansion
opportunities--- Collaborate and work closely with Brand Managers,
to understand customer, consumer, and general market requirements
for user applications and interfaces--- Collaborate and work
closely with Creative, to ensure that all user applications and
interfaces meet the design and branding requirements for each
product/brand/category that the software falls under--- Collaborate
and work closely with Ecommerce and IT, to ensure that user
interfaces are readily available, and released in a timely fashion,
to end consumerso Continuous monitoring and maintenance of existing
user applications and interfaces, that are existing on the marketo
Continuous improvement of current user applications and interfaces
that are existing on the marketo Maintaining portfolio of existing
user applications and interfaces, to ensure all software is
compliant and compatible with updated operating systems and device
requirementso Following the current best practices for UI design
and interoperabilityo Ensuring that all product applications, and
user interfaces, have user security at the forefront of the design
process--- Execute the design, analysis, and evaluation of assigned
projects using sound design principles and adhering to business
standards, practices, procedures, and product / program
requirements--- Ability to identify and secure all necessary
components and equipment to support the product design process.---
Be a leader of innovation, for existing products, products in
development, and during new product conception--- Generation of new
product ideas, and involvement in product conception and definition
activities--- Capable of performing work independently, using
advanced techniques, theories, and processes to complete work---
Creation and management of standards and test instructions to
qualify product to industry standards.--- Generate and/or assist
with the development of product specificationsNOTE: This list
presents only the principal duties of the position and is not
intended to be comprehensive. The duties and responsibilities
listed above may be changed or supplemented at any time in
accordance with business needs and conditions.Education and
Experience:--- BS degree in Electrical Engineering, Computer
Science, Software Engineering, or equivalent required--- 5+ years
of experience preferredCompetencies and Skills:--- A high degree of
project management proficiency in a development environment---
Demonstrated ability to be a technical lead in the department for
other engineering staff and technicians--- An ability to determine
and implement product cost reduction programs--- Strong knowledge
of engineering principles (DFMEA, DVP&R, and etc---)--- Strong
knowledge of industry and mil standards i.e., ANSI, IEEE, FDA.---
Working knowledge in Data Acquisition equipment and principles---
Knowledge ofo Application Securityo Web hosting application o Cloud
based platforms o Internet Protocolso UI/UX Principleso Database
Structureso Structure Query Language (SQL) o Web, Desktop, and
Mobile (iOS & Android) development--- Demonstrated ability to
handle multiple projects at the same time with accelerated
timelines--- Experience with programming in the Windows Operating
environment--- High proficiency with Microsoft Office products ---
Strong analytical and problem solving skills are required, and must
be solution driven with the ability to generate creative/innovative
solutions. --- Ability to work well in a collaborative
developmentPhysical Demands:--- Regular and predictable attendance
is required.--- Some work is required in "off-hours" for business
meetings/company events.--- Ability to sit for prolonged periods of
time in front of a computer. --- Ability to move about facility on
regular basis to perform physical activities, such as, but not
limited to, lifting heavy equipment (up to 50 lbs. unassisted),
bending, standing, climbing or walking.--- Visual and hearing
acuity.NOTE: Reasonable accommodations may be made to enable
individuals with disabilities to perform the essential
functions.Work Environment and Personal Protective Equipment:---
General office environment, with some exposure to plant
environment, with fork lift and other general hazards.--- Exposure
to the outdoors, unstable ground, and some climbing. American
Outdoor Brands (and its affiliates) is an equal opportunity
employer and considers for employment and hires qualified
candidates without regard to race, religion, color, sex, sexual
orientation, pregnancy, gender identity, age, national origin,
ancestry, veteran status, military service, application for
military service, physical or mental disability, genetic
information or any other status protected by applicable state or
local law. Candidates must possess proper authorization to work in
the United States and, where applicable, to possess technical data
as defined in the International Traffic In Arms Regulations (ITAR)
22 CFR 120.10. PI186018017
Keywords: American Outdoor Brands, Columbia , Mobile Application Developer II, IT / Software / Systems , Columbia, South Carolina
Click
here to apply!
|